Seven Cars Damaged In One Idaho Collision
Seven cars were damaged Tuesday morning when a Porter car from Montpelier collided with a Hildreth car from Soda Springs and a line of parked vehicles near the Idaho cafe on Main and Highway 30 N. The Hildreth Buick and several other cars were damaged. Porter was cited for reckless driving and fined $38 with a 30 day license suspension. Caribou Group Attends District Farm Bureau Meeting
Caribou County Farm Bureau officers and members joined District 1 Farm Bureau training in McCammon on Monday. District 1 covers Bannock Power Caribou Bear Lake Oneida and Franklin counties. Attendees from Caribou included Bancroft president Emwood Stephens and others chaired by Mrs. Eleda B. Smith Mrs. Alice Cleg Mr. and Mrs. Harry Steele and several members. Conda Miner Grant Wallentine Dies In Cave-In
Grant LeRoy Wallentine 42 of Conda was killed in a cave-in at the Conda mine while three men worked a stope. Evan Gunnell and Earl Bartschi aided, Dr. Russell Tigert treated him, believed dead at the scene. Funeral plans pending. Wallentine survived by his widow and son Randolph Blake.
